Does Hair Regrow After Cutting? Understanding Hair Growth

It depends on what you mean by "cut hair."

* Hair that grows from follicles: This is the type of hair that regrows after you cut it. This includes hair on your head, arms, legs, pubic area, etc. When you cut this type of hair, you're only removing the visible part. The follicle remains intact and continues to produce new hair.

* Hair that is plucked or shaved: This type of hair will also regrow, but it's not technically "cut." When you pluck or shave, you remove the hair from the follicle, but the follicle remains. It will eventually produce new hair.

Hair that is permanently removed: There are methods like laser hair removal and electrolysis that aim to permanently damage or destroy the hair follicle, preventing future hair growth. However, these methods are not always completely effective, and some hair may still grow back, albeit in smaller amounts.

In summary: Most of the hair on your body will regrow after you cut it. However, some hair removal methods can permanently remove the follicle and prevent future hair growth.
